Understanding Nameless Browsers

Anonymous browsers are designed to obscure your digital footprint, ensuring that your on-line activities stay private. They achieve this by means of varied methods, together with encrypting your visitors, hiding your IP address, and blocking trackers. These browsers usually prioritize security features that protect in opposition to malware and intrusive advertisements, making a safer and more private browsing experience.

How Anonymous Browsers Work

Encryption: Anonymous browsers use encryption to protect your data. Once you visit a website, your browser encrypts the data being despatched and received, making it tough for third parties to intercept and read your information.

IP Masking: Your IP address is a unique identifier that may reveal your location and on-line activity. Nameless browsers often route your visitors by way of a number of servers, effectively masking your IP address and making it harder to hint your actions back to you.

Blocking Trackers: Many websites use trackers to monitor your conduct and build profiles based mostly on your online activity. Nameless browsers block these trackers, preventing them from amassing data about you.

Common Nameless Browsers

Several browsers have gained popularity for their strong privateness features. Listed here are a few which can be commonly recommended:

Tor Browser: Perhaps essentially the most well-known nameless browser, Tor (The Onion Router) routes your traffic through a worldwide network of servers (or nodes), making it extremely difficult to hint your activity. Tor additionally blocks trackers and allows access to the dark web.

Brave Browser: Courageous focuses on speed and privacy by blocking ads and trackers by default. It additionally affords Tor integration for added anonymity and includes a reward system that compensates customers for viewing privateness-respecting ads.

Epic Privacy Browser: Epic removes all traces of your browsing activity at the end of every session. It blocks ads, trackers, and third-party cookies, and routes your visitors by means of a built-in VPN.

Firefox with Privateness Add-ons: While not inherently nameless, Firefox may be custom-made for better privacy. By adding extensions like uBlock Origin, Privacy Badger, and HTTPS In all places, and adjusting privateness settings, Firefox can provide a high level of anonymity.

Steps to Start Using an Nameless Browser

Download and Install: Visit the official website of the anonymous browser you choose and download the installer. Observe the installation directions specific to your operating system.

Adjust Privacy Settings: Once installed, discover the browser’s settings to optimize privateness features. Enable strict tracking protection, disable cookies, and adjust permissions to suit your privacy needs.

Use HTTPS: Be certain that the sites you visit use HTTPS, which encrypts data between your browser and the website. Most anonymous browsers will alert you in the event you’re visiting a site without HTTPS.

Stay Up to date: Keep your browser up to date to protect towards the latest security threats. Updates usually embrace vital privacy enhancements and bug fixes.

Combine with a VPN: For added anonymity, consider using a Virtual Private Network (VPN) alongside your nameless browser. A VPN encrypts all of your internet site visitors, providing an additional layer of security.

Best Practices for Maintaining Anonymity

Avoid Logging In: Chorus from logging into personal accounts when utilizing an anonymous browser, as this can link your activity back to you.

Limit Extensions: While some extensions can enhance privateness, others may compromise it. Only install trusted extensions and usually evaluation their permissions.

Be Cautious with Downloads: Downloading files can expose your IP address and other information. Only download from trusted sources and consider using a separate, secure environment for downloads.

Frequently Clear Data: Periodically clear your browser’s cache, cookies, and history to reduce the risk of data leaks.
